当前位置 主页 > 技术大全 >

    数据库备份恢复实战例题解析
    数据库备份与恢复例题

    栏目:技术大全 时间:2025-04-09 22:35



    数据库备份与恢复:确保数据安全的基石 在当今这个信息爆炸的时代,数据已成为企业最宝贵的资产之一

        无论是金融、医疗、教育还是零售领域,数据的完整性、可用性和安全性直接关系到企业的运营效率和客户信任

        然而,自然灾害、硬件故障、人为错误或恶意攻击等不可预见因素时刻威胁着数据的安全

        因此,数据库备份与恢复机制作为数据保护的最后一道防线,其重要性不言而喻

        本文将通过一系列例题及解析,深入探讨数据库备份与恢复的核心概念、策略、实施步骤及最佳实践,旨在帮助读者构建坚不可摧的数据保护体系

         一、数据库备份基础 例题1: 什么是数据库备份?为什么它至关重要? 解析: 数据库备份是指将数据库中的数据、结构、配置等信息复制到另一个存储介质(如硬盘、磁带、云存储)的过程,以便在原始数据丢失或损坏时能够恢复

        其重要性体现在: 1.数据恢复:在数据丢失或损坏的情况下,备份是恢复数据的唯一途径

         2.灾难恢复:自然灾害或硬件故障时,备份能确保业务连续性

         3.合规性:许多行业法规要求企业定期备份数据以符合监管要求

         4.测试和开发:备份数据可用于非生产环境的测试和开发,减少对生产环境的影响

         例题2: 列举几种常见的数据库备份类型,并简述其特点

         解析: - 全备份:备份整个数据库,恢复时最简单,但占用空间大,备份时间长

         - 增量备份:仅备份自上次备份以来改变的数据,节省存储空间,但恢复复杂

         - 差异备份:备份自上次全备份以来改变的所有数据,恢复时介于全备份和增量备份之间

         - 日志备份:针对支持事务日志的数据库,备份事务日志,实现细粒度恢复

         二、备份策略与实施 例题3: 设计一个数据库备份策略,应考虑哪些关键因素? 解析: 设计备份策略时,需综合考虑以下因素: 1.恢复点目标(RPO):可接受的最新数据丢失量

         2.恢复时间目标(RTO):从灾难发生到业务完全恢复所需的时间

         3.备份频率:根据数据变化频率和业务需求确定

         4.备份窗口:选择对业务影响最小的时间段进行备份

         5.存储介质与位置:确保备份数据的物理安全和异地存放

         6.自动化与监控:实现备份过程的自动化,并建立有效的监控机制

         例题4: 如何实施一个有效的数据库备份计划? 解析: 实施步骤包括: 1.评估需求:基于RPO和RTO制定备份策略

         2.选择工具:根据数据库类型(如MySQL、Oracle、SQL Server)选择合适的备份软件

         3.配置备份作业:设定备份类型、频率、存储位置等参数

         4.测试备份:定期执行备份测试,验证备份数据的完整性和可恢复性

         5.文档记录:详细记录备份过程、存储位置、恢复步骤等信息

         6.培训与意识提升:确保相关人员了解备份策略并能执行恢复操作

         三、数据库恢复实战 例题5: 描述在遭遇硬件故障后,从全备份和日志备份中恢复数据库的过程

         解析: 恢复步骤如下: 1.评估损失:确定硬件故障的范围和影响

         2.恢复全备份:从最近的全备份开始恢复数据库

         3.应用事务日志:按顺序应用全备份后的所有事务日志备份,直至故障发生前的最后一个日志点

         4.验证恢复:检查数据库的一致性和完整性,执行必要的修复操作

         5.重启服务:在确保数据无误后,重启数据库服务,恢复业务运行

         例题6: 面对勒索软件攻击,如何通过备份数据恢复系统? 解析: 面对勒索软件攻击,恢复步骤如下: 1.隔离感染:立即断开受感染系统的网络连接,防止病毒扩散

         2.评估影响:分析哪些数据被加密,确认备份数据的未被感染

         3.恢复备份:从最新的、未被感染的备份中恢复整个系统或特定数据集

         4.安全加固:更新系统补丁,强化网络安全策略,防止再次攻击

         5.恢复业务:在确保系统安全的前提下,逐步恢复业务运营

         四、最佳实践与未来趋势 例题7: 列举数据库备份与恢复的几个最佳实践

         解析: 1.定期验证备份:确保备份数据的有效性,避免“备份失效”

         2.异地备份:将备份数据存储在远离主数据中心的地方,以防区域性灾难

         3.加密备份数据:保护备份数据在传输和存储过程中的安全

         4.自动化与智能化:利用AI和自动化技术优化备份策略,提高恢复效率

         5.多版本管理:保留多个版本的备份,以便在不同时间点进行恢复

         例题8: 简述数据库备份与恢复技术的未来发展趋势

         解析: 未来趋势包括: 1.云备份成为主流:随着云计算的普及,云备份因其灵活性、可扩展性和成本效益而越来越受欢迎

         2.AI驱动的备份优化:利用AI分析数据变化模式,自动调整备份频率和类型,提高备份效率

         3.即时恢复技术:通过快照和容器化技术实现数据的即时恢复,缩短RTO

         4.区块链在备份验证中的应用:利用区块链不可篡改的特性,确保备份数据的完整性和真实性

         5.零信任备份安全模型:在备份和恢复过程中实施严格的身份验证和访问控制,增强数据安全性

         总之,数据库备份与恢复是确保数据安全、维护业务连续性的基石

        通过深入理解备份类型、制定科学的备份策略、实施有效的恢复计划,并结合最新的技术趋势,企业可以构建起坚不可摧的数据保护体系,为数字化转型之路保驾护航

        在这个数据为王的时代,任何对数据安全的轻视都可能带来不可估量的损失,因此,持续投资于数据库备份与恢复能力,是企业不可推卸的责任